Taste the taste of Parisian chocolate
On the pastry gastronomic food tour in Paris, you will be able to learn all the secrets that desserts and traditional French sweets keep.
This tour requires approximately 2 hours and will allow you to try many freshly baked delicacies from the typical kitchens of this beautiful city.
This tour will begin with the tasting of a fluffy meringue. This dish is considered a delicacy.
And if it’s about delicacies, remember that the next step will be to visit an artisanal chocolatier who will tell you how he makes his delicious chocolates, and you can also try one of these.
Later, it will be your turn to try the sweets sold in the stalls on the streets of Paris. Here, you will try the famous crepes, and you can choose from their wide variety of flavors.
There will also be a time to enjoy a refreshing artisanal ice cream. But if the weather is cold, the menu will change to baked buns or chocolates.
If you are in Paris, you should also eat the famous macarons while drinking a cup of hot chocolate.
This outstanding tour will end while you enjoy the secret dish, which will be a delicious sweet.
Montmartre offers you an unmissable tour
If you have between 3 and 4 hours of free time in Paris, it will be the right time to take the Secret Food Tour in Montmartre. In this place, you will discover the spirit of local food, visit the famous boutiques, and pass through places that are truly charming.
At the beginning of this excursion, you can eat one of the best artisanal chocolates in Paris. And you will also taste the well-known macarons that are widely talked about.
Then, it will be time to eat a freshly made crepe. On this site, they will explain the difference between a crepe and a cookie. Later, it will be my turn to try the delicious French bread.
Later, there will be a break in the sweets, and you will go on to eat artisanal cheese in one of the best stores in the region. Later, you will taste other sausages and hams, which will be a delight.
Finally, it will be time to enjoy a glass of wine. French wines are distinguished by their category, which will be a perfect occasion. And all this will be before the secret dish that the tour includes.
Le Marais, another exciting gastronomic tour
Another of the gastronomic tours that will be available to people in Paris will be Le Marais. This tour begins at Saint Paul station, where an introductory talk about the site is given.
Later, it will be time to eat one of the traditional croissants and then the famous French bread.
You will have the option of visiting cheese shops, where you will taste various exquisite varieties.
There will also be a space to eat a corque Monsieur with a glass of wine in a moment that will remain in your memory.
Another place where you will stop will be at a macaroon and chocolate store, where you can eat top-quality products.
While you enjoy this extensive walk for around 3 hours, the guide in charge of the tour will tell you the history of each of the sites you have the opportunity to visit. And all this will culminate while you enjoy an exquisite surprise dessert that will give a distinctive touch to this adventure.
